Braskem finalizes commissioning at polyethylene plant in La Porte

| By Mary Bailey

Braskem (São Paulo, Brazil; www.braskem.com.br), the largest thermoplastics resins producer in the Americas, announced the commissioning of the new  UTEC ultra-high-molecular-weight polyethylene (UHMWPE) engineered-polymer production plant at its La Porte, Texas site. Braskem sells high-performance UHMWPE under the trade name UTEC, developed and produced through Braskem’s proprietary technologies. The new UTEC plant is scheduled for startup by the end of 2016 and reflects another milestone investment in Braskem’s North American growth strategy. The U.S. UTEC plant will further Braskem’s position as one of the largest producers of UHMWPE worldwide and complements the company’s existing UTEC product line in Brazil.

Earlier this year, Braskem enhanced its research and development capabilities for UTEC at the company’s Innovation and Technology Center in Pittsburgh, Pennsylvania. These new capabilities enable Braskem to expand its technical leadership in UHMWPE by providing instrumentation for testing, application development, and new product research.

In commissioning the new UTEC plant, Braskem is now completing the necessary steps to ensure a safe and successful startup. During this phase, the company is concluding functional tests and process control tests to verify performance of controls and integrated safety systems.
